NAME¶
ogginfo - gives information about Ogg files, and does extensive validity
  checking
 
SYNOPSIS¶

DESCRIPTION¶
ogginfo reads one or more Ogg files and prints information about stream
  contents (including chained and/or multiplexed streams) to standard output. It
  will detect (but not correct) a wide range of common defects, with many
  additional checks specifically for Ogg Vorbis streams.
 
For all stream types 
ogginfo will print the filename being processed, the
  stream serial numbers, and various common error conditions.
 
For 
Vorbis streams, information including the version used for encoding,
  the sample rate and number of channels, the bitrate and playback length, and
  the contents of the comment header are printed.
 
Similarly, for 
Theora streams, basic information about the video is
  provided, including frame rate, aspect ratio, bitrate, length, and the comment
  header.
 
OPTIONS¶
  - -h
 
  - Show a help and usage message.
 
  - -q
 
  - Quiet mode. This may be specified multiple times. Doing so
      once will remove the detailed informative messages, twice will remove
      warnings as well.
 
  - -v
 
  - Verbose mode. At the current time, this does not do
      anything.
